Truck Overturns in Perry, Ohio, Injures 45-Year-Old Man

City: Madison, Ohio
County: Perry, Ohio
Date of Accident: August 5, 2013
Type of Accident: Motor Vehicle Accident – 2006 Mack DCM

A 2006 Mack Truck overturned in Madison, Perry, Ohio on August 5, 2013, at approximately 3:50 pm and resulted in injuries for a 45-year-old man. Police reports are that the man, Jeffrey W. Sunkle was driving a 2006 Mack DCM Truck west on Federal Highway 22 when he allegedly drove off the right side of the roadway. He overcorrected and the truck overturned. Madison Township EMS transported him to Good Samaritan. Barber’s towed the truck.
